STRONG'S WORD STUDY

H3477 — יָשָׁר

ya.shar · upright · Hebrew/Aramaic

1) straight, upright, correct, right 1a) straight, level 1b) right, pleasing, correct 1c) straightforward, just, upright, fitting, proper 1d) uprightness, righteous, upright 1e) that which is upright (subst) Also means: ya.shar (יָשָׁר "upright" H3477I)
